APC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2017 in Review

814 of the 4,409 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Anadarko Petroleum (APC) for Q4 2017, worth a combined $25.1B — up 6.1% from $23.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 119 funds opened new APC positions and 75 closed out — a net gain of 44 holders — while 239 added to existing stakes and 313 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Point72 Asset Management, adding an estimated $157M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$583M.
